HomeSort by: relevance | last modified time | path
    Searched refs:rnd1 (Results 1 - 14 of 14) sorted by relevancy

  /src/external/lgpl3/mpfr/dist/src/
round_prec.c 128 /* assuming b is an approximation to x in direction rnd1 with error at
133 rnd1 = RNDN and RNDF are similar: the sign of the error is unknown.
136 toward the direction of x, i.e. the opposite of rnd1 in directed
142 rnd1 = RNDD b |
143 rnd1 = RNDU b
154 the case if rnd1 is a directed rounding mode; said otherwise, for
155 rnd2 = RNDF and rnd1 being a directed rounding mode, return 1 iff
160 mpfr_can_round (mpfr_srcptr b, mpfr_exp_t err, mpfr_rnd_t rnd1,
167 MPFR_SIGN(b), err, rnd1, rnd2, prec);
173 mpfr_round_p, and in particular, for some rnd1/rnd2 combinations, on
    [all...]
pow_ui.c 41 mpfr_rnd_t rnd1; local
109 rnd1 = MPFR_IS_POS (x) ? MPFR_RNDU : MPFR_RNDD; /* away */
124 inexact |= mpfr_mul (res, res, x, rnd1);
129 inexact |= mpfr_mul (res, res, x, rnd1);
pow_z.c 37 mpfr_rnd_t rnd1, rnd2; local
61 rnd1 = (MPFR_EXP(x) >= 1) ? MPFR_RNDZ
88 inexmul |= mpfr_mul (res, res, x, rnd1);
93 inexmul |= mpfr_mul (res, res, x, rnd1);
272 mpfr_rnd_t rnd1; local
286 /* We will compute rnd(rnd1(1/x) ^ (-z)), where rnd1 is the rounding
288 rnd1 = MPFR_EXP (x) < 1 ? MPFR_RNDZ :
300 MPFR_BLOCK (flags, mpfr_ui_div (t, 1, x, rnd1));
pow_si.c 154 mpfr_rnd_t rnd1; local
173 /* We will compute rnd(rnd1(1/x) ^ |n|), where rnd1 is the rounding
176 rnd1 = MPFR_EXP (x) < 1 ? MPFR_RNDZ :
205 MPFR_BLOCK (flags, mpfr_ui_div (t, 1, x, rnd1));
compound.c 60 mpfr_rnd_t rnd1; local
150 rnd1 = VSIGN (n) == MPFR_SIGN (x) ? MPFR_RNDD : MPFR_RNDU;
165 inex = mpfr_log2p1 (u, x, rnd1) != 0;
get_str.c 91 mpfr_rnd_t rnd1; local
169 rnd1 = rnd;
178 rnd1 = ((str1[size_s1 - 2] & 1) == 0)
193 rnd1 = MPFR_RNDD;
195 rnd1 = MPFR_RNDU;
198 /* now rnd1 is either
203 if (rnd1 == MPFR_RNDU || rnd1 == MPFR_RNDA)
  /src/external/lgpl3/mpc/dist/tests/
tpow_si.c 32 mpc_rnd_t rnd1, rnd2, rnd; local
44 for (rnd1 = 0; rnd1 < 4; rnd1 ++)
47 rnd = MPC_RND (rnd1, rnd2);
tpow_ui.c 31 mpc_rnd_t rnd1, rnd2, rnd; local
43 for (rnd1 = 0; rnd1 < 4; rnd1 ++)
46 rnd = MPC_RND (rnd1, rnd2);
tgeneric.c 79 mpc_rnd_t rnd1, mpc_rnd_t rnd2)
85 function->pointer.CC_C (rop14, rop24, op, rnd1, rnd2);
86 function->pointer.CC_C (rop1, rop2, op, rnd1, rnd2);
89 MPC_RND_RE (rnd1))
91 MPC_RND_IM (rnd1))
96 mpc_set (rop14rnd, rop14, rnd1);
107 mpfr_print_rnd_mode (MPC_RND_RE (rnd1)),
108 mpfr_print_rnd_mode (MPC_RND_IM (rnd1)));
  /src/external/lgpl3/mpfr/dist/tests/
tcan_round.c 124 /* Same with RNDF: with rnd1=RNDN, rnd2=RNDF is converted to RNDN. */
142 /* Same with RNDF: with rnd1=RNDZ, rnd2=RNDF is converted to RNDA. */
155 /* Same with RNDF: with rnd1=RNDA, rnd2=RNDF is converted to RNDZ. */
233 int rnd1, rnd2; local
278 RND_LOOP (rnd1)
286 mpfr_set (yinf, MPFR_IS_LIKE_RNDD (rnd1, 1) ?
288 mpfr_set (ysup, MPFR_IS_LIKE_RNDU (rnd1, 1) ?
291 got = !! mpfr_can_round (x, err, (mpfr_rnd_t) rnd1,
297 "rnd1=%s, rnd2=%s: expected %d, got %d\n",
299 mpfr_print_rnd_mode ((mpfr_rnd_t) rnd1),
    [all...]
  /src/external/lgpl3/mpc/dist/src/
logging.c 99 __MPC_DECLSPEC int mpc_log_##funcname (mpc_ptr rop1, mpc_ptr rop2, mpc_srcptr op, mpc_rnd_t rnd1, mpc_rnd_t rnd2) \
109 return func (rop1, rop2, op, rnd1, rnd2); \
acos.c 33 mpc_rnd_t rnd1; local
195 rnd1 = MPC_RND (MPFR_RNDN, rnd_im);
207 inex = mpc_asin (z1, op, rnd1); /* asin(z) */
atan.c 229 mpfr_rnd_t rnd1, rnd2; local
260 rnd1 = mpfr_sgn (mpc_realref (op)) > 0 ? MPFR_RNDD : MPFR_RNDU;
273 mpfr_ui_sub (a, 1, mpc_imagref (op), rnd1);
  /src/external/gpl3/gcc.old/dist/libphobos/src/std/
random.d 747 auto rnd1 = Type(123_456_789);
748 rnd1.popFront();
750 auto rnd2 = ((const ref Type a) => a.save())(rnd1);
751 assert(rnd1 == rnd2);
753 version (none) { assert(rnd1 !is rnd2); }
754 for (auto i = 0; i < 3; i++, rnd1.popFront, rnd2.popFront)
755 assert(rnd1.front() == rnd2.front());
1637 auto rnd1 = Type(123_456_789);
1638 rnd1.popFront();
1640 auto rnd2 = ((const ref Type a) => a.save())(rnd1);
    [all...]

Completed in 25 milliseconds